Today we started out early and traveled through the Mojave Desert on our way to Arizona. We entered the Mojave National Preserve in Baker California and drove through Kelso Depot and on to I40. The scenery was stark, with Cinder Cones, dunes and Joshua Trees. We saw a few other cars, but we were amongst only a few driving through in the 102 degree temperature, Once on Interstate 40, we had an easy drive to Sedona.
